你的位置:首頁(yè) > 光電顯示 > 正文

技術(shù)分享:用Zigbee如何設(shè)計(jì)無(wú)線觸控?zé)艄饪刂破?/h2>

發(fā)布時(shí)間:2015-01-21 來(lái)源:于良杰 王勇 孫睿 責(zé)任編輯:sherryyu

【導(dǎo)讀】這里將為大家分享基于Zigbee的無(wú)線觸控?zé)艄饪刂破髟O(shè)計(jì)方案。本燈光控制開關(guān)基于Zigbee和電容觸控技術(shù).實(shí)際應(yīng)用表明該控制開關(guān)美觀大方、安全可靠、定制靈活, 并且易于組網(wǎng),可實(shí)現(xiàn)網(wǎng)絡(luò)化控制,達(dá)到了設(shè)計(jì)要求。
 
在物聯(lián)網(wǎng)的潮流下。家居設(shè)備向著智能化、數(shù)字化和網(wǎng)絡(luò)化的方向發(fā)展.燈光控制開關(guān)作為家庭最常用的控制設(shè)備擁有廣闊的市場(chǎng)前景,設(shè)計(jì)可靠安全、遠(yuǎn)程操控的新型燈光控制器符合發(fā)展要求和市場(chǎng)需求。Zigbee作為一種低功耗、低速率的無(wú)線通訊協(xié)議。其特點(diǎn)使其能夠在智能家居、公共安全、工業(yè)監(jiān)測(cè)等眾多物聯(lián)網(wǎng)應(yīng)用領(lǐng)域有所作為;因此,將Zigbee技術(shù)應(yīng)用到燈光控制器的設(shè)計(jì)中,能夠滿足控制器對(duì)于低功耗以及網(wǎng)絡(luò)化的需求。電容觸摸技術(shù)具有操控精確、安全可靠、使用壽命長(zhǎng)等優(yōu)點(diǎn)。將該技術(shù)應(yīng)用到燈光控制領(lǐng)域。可以設(shè)計(jì)出具有觸摸感應(yīng)功能的新型控制開關(guān)。基于Zigbee技術(shù)和電容觸控設(shè)計(jì)的燈光控制開關(guān)。具有高靈敏、防水安全、使用壽命長(zhǎng)以及便于組網(wǎng)等優(yōu)點(diǎn)??蓮V泛應(yīng)用于智能家居的領(lǐng)域,具有一定的市場(chǎng)前景。
 
1 設(shè)計(jì)方案
 
Zigbee是基于IEEE802.11.4協(xié)議的一簇?cái)U(kuò)展集。主要針對(duì)于低成本、低功耗的射頻應(yīng)用。低成本使之廣泛適用于智能家居方向的應(yīng)用。低功耗使之有更長(zhǎng)的工作周期:其支持的無(wú)線網(wǎng)狀網(wǎng)絡(luò)有更強(qiáng)的可靠性和更廣的覆蓋范圍:在燈光控制開關(guān)中通過(guò)該協(xié)議實(shí)現(xiàn)無(wú)線通訊,用于支持遙控以及組網(wǎng)控制。
 
燈光控制開關(guān)的面板采用有機(jī)玻璃材質(zhì)。感應(yīng)電極位于玻璃下方并與玻璃面板緊密相貼,手指觸摸到電極上方時(shí),會(huì)引起電容的變化.這種變化轉(zhuǎn)變成電信號(hào)提供給處理器進(jìn)行相關(guān)處理:在本案中我們采用專業(yè)的電容觸摸芯片來(lái)完成觸摸部分的功能。
 
該控制開關(guān)的總體結(jié)構(gòu)圖如圖l所示。主要包括電容感應(yīng)處理部分、zigbee主處理器部分、驅(qū)動(dòng)控制部分和電源管理部分。
開關(guān)總體結(jié)構(gòu)圖
圖1 開關(guān)總體結(jié)構(gòu)圖
 
2 感應(yīng)部分設(shè)計(jì)
 
感應(yīng)部分主要包括絕緣面板、按鍵感應(yīng)盤和電容處理芯片。面板必須是絕緣材料。我們選用有機(jī)玻璃作為觸摸面板.玻璃的介電常數(shù)適中,介電常數(shù)過(guò)小的材料。靈敏度比較差,而介電常數(shù)過(guò)大。發(fā)生誤動(dòng)作的幾率會(huì)增大。按鍵感應(yīng)盤采用PCB銅箔的方式,將感應(yīng)盤設(shè)計(jì)在PCB電路板上,根據(jù)實(shí)際情況選用10 mm左右的圓形感應(yīng)盤,各感應(yīng)盤的形狀、面積相同以保持相同的靈敏度,感應(yīng)盤之間的距離在允許空間內(nèi)盡量大以減少相互之間的電場(chǎng)干擾。感應(yīng)盤之間盡可能通過(guò)鋪地隔離。感應(yīng)芯片選用博晶微電子的ST系列。滿足了設(shè)計(jì)需求。
 
一路電容感應(yīng)設(shè)計(jì)電路圖如圖2所示。PCB感應(yīng)盤PAD與感應(yīng)芯片的輸人口相連接,10 pF的電容用來(lái)調(diào)整觸摸感應(yīng)的靈敏度,電容值越小靈敏度越高:感應(yīng)芯片將輸入的電平變化處理后通過(guò)輸出端口以低電平中斷信號(hào)的方式傳送給Zigbee主處理器芯片。
觸摸電路
圖2 觸摸電路
[page]
3 Zigbee主處理器設(shè)計(jì)
 
本設(shè)備選用的Zigbee芯片為CC2530。CC2530是一個(gè)真正的用于IEEE802.15.4、Zigbee和RF4CE應(yīng)用的片上系統(tǒng).它能夠以非常低的總材料成本建立強(qiáng)大的網(wǎng)絡(luò)節(jié)點(diǎn):CC2530集成了業(yè)內(nèi)領(lǐng)先的RF收發(fā)器、增強(qiáng)工業(yè)標(biāo)準(zhǔn)的8051 MCU,在系統(tǒng)可編程mash存儲(chǔ)器.8-KBRAM和許多其他強(qiáng)大功能。CC2530部分的電路圖如圖3所示。兩個(gè)晶振32 MHz和32.768 kHz.其中32.768 kHz的晶振主要應(yīng)用于睡眠定時(shí)器。在實(shí)際應(yīng)用中如果不需要可以去掉以降低成本;RF端經(jīng)過(guò)處理后接收發(fā)天線.天線可以是外置天線,也可以是PCB天線。本設(shè)備設(shè)計(jì)的是倒F形狀的PCB天線,倒F天線具有結(jié)構(gòu)簡(jiǎn)單、重量輕、可共形、制造成本低、輻射效率高、容易實(shí)現(xiàn)多頻段工作等獨(dú)特優(yōu)點(diǎn),非常適合應(yīng)用到本設(shè)備中。
zigbee CC2530電路
圖3 zigbee CC2530電路
 
4 電源部分設(shè)計(jì)
 
電源部分需要將交流220 V市電處理成低壓直流的電源為處理電路、控制電路等提供合適電源。我們采用開關(guān)脫機(jī)電源調(diào)節(jié)器芯片VIPerl2A來(lái)實(shí)現(xiàn)開關(guān)電源部分的功能,得到一個(gè)穩(wěn)定的輸出電壓5 V、輸出電流最高lA的直流電源。VIPerl2A是為在高達(dá)5 W二次輸出功率的脫機(jī)電源中使用而專門優(yōu)化的設(shè)計(jì)的芯片產(chǎn)品,在內(nèi)部集成了專用電流方式PWM控制器和一個(gè)高壓功率的MOSFET;VIPerl2A具有自動(dòng)熱關(guān)斷、高壓?jiǎn)?dòng)電流源、防止輸出短路、保證低負(fù)載下的低功耗等一般特性。
[page]
VIPerl2A部分電路圖如圖4所示.整流后的電壓進(jìn)入芯片,VIPerl2A的引腳電壓支持8 V到40 V的寬電壓范圍,輸出反饋通過(guò)光耦器件PC817C進(jìn)入芯片,反饋電流用于芯片控制器件的工作。
Viperl2A電路
圖4 Viperl2A電路
 
通過(guò)開關(guān)電源獲得直流5 V電壓后.通過(guò)LDO器件將5 V降壓得到3.3 V直流電壓提供給Zigee處理器等部分電路使用。
 
5 驅(qū)動(dòng)部分設(shè)計(jì)
 
驅(qū)動(dòng)部分主要是通過(guò)驅(qū)動(dòng)繼電器實(shí)現(xiàn)對(duì)交流電的通斷控制。驅(qū)動(dòng)繼電器部分的電路如圖5所示,通過(guò)NPN和PNP兩個(gè)二極管實(shí)現(xiàn)負(fù)邏輯驅(qū)動(dòng)電路,這種驅(qū)動(dòng)方式驅(qū)動(dòng)能力強(qiáng)??梢员苊庵骺刂菩酒谏想姀?fù)位時(shí)對(duì)繼電器產(chǎn)生的誤動(dòng)作。繼電器線圈端并聯(lián)一個(gè)4148二極管,二極管反向接人用來(lái)釋放繼電器線圈中的電流, 保護(hù)開關(guān)和三極管等器件不至于被線圈感應(yīng)電壓擊穿損壞。
驅(qū)動(dòng)電路驅(qū)動(dòng)電路
圖5 驅(qū)動(dòng)電路
 
6 結(jié)論
 
本燈光控制開關(guān)基于Zigbee和電容觸控技術(shù).實(shí)際應(yīng)用表明該控制開關(guān)美觀大方、安全可靠、定制靈活, 并且易于組網(wǎng),可實(shí)現(xiàn)網(wǎng)絡(luò)化控制,達(dá)到了設(shè)計(jì)要求。
要采購(gòu)開關(guān)么,點(diǎn)這里了解一下價(jià)格!
特別推薦
技術(shù)文章更多>>
技術(shù)白皮書下載更多>>
熱門搜索
?

關(guān)閉

?

關(guān)閉